When your crew craves a taste of Louisiana's low country, head to Pier 88 Boiling Seafood & Bar. Located on University Drive in Downtown Huntsville, this national chain restaurant has built its reputation on fresh Cajun-style seafood.
The menu is a treasure trove of Louisiana-inspired boils featuring shrimp, crab legs, crawfish, and lobster. Each dish comes with a choice of flavorful sauces and spice levels, along with potatoes and corn on the cob.
The rich flavors and the steam-sealed bags add an extra layer of fun to one's dining experience. Guests also enjoy various fried baskets, po'boys, and appetizers, ensuring something for those who prefer non-boiled options.
Pier 88 is known for its happy hour, giving diners a chance to kick back with a drink after a busy day. Whether you need a break after work or after exploring the J.D. & Annie S. Hays Nature Preserve with the family, you'll find a chill vibe at this eatery.
The hours are convenient for lunch and dinner, and it accommodates dine-in and take-out customers. With its bold flavors, friendly service, and diverse menu, Pier 88 Boiling Seafood & Bar is an experience worth trying.
Vibe
Don't let the contemporary strip mall location fool you into thinking the food is average. While the facade is modern, the food and ambiance are something you'd find along the coast. One plus of being in a shopping area is that there is ample parking.
The decor is a mish-mash of wood ceilings, tables, and accents with nautical themes. The vaulted ceiling sports exposed ductwork, while industrial-style lights suspend over the bar area. Also dangling from the rafters is a large stuffed shark, which adds a whimsical feel to the room.
The atmosphere is energetic and exciting yet family-friendly. Families gather for celebrations, friends catch up over seafood boils, and couples enjoy laid-back dinners.
The dining area consists of wood booths for a more intimate meal, while the tables dotting the floor are ideal for larger groups. The long wooden bar with tall chairs will attract solo diners or those seeking a laid-back setting. Several flat-screen TVs adorn the bar's back wall, attracting sports fans.
No matter who is in your group or how many you have, there's a spot for you at this Huntsville restaurant.
Pier 88 Boiling Seafood & Bar: Menu & Drinks
The first point we must address is that this isn't a high-end seafood restaurant. If you're looking for fresh salmon in a white wine sauce, this isn't the place for you! While it may not be fancy, the food is equally delicious.
The low-country boil features shrimp (no heads), crab legs, sausage, one egg, potato, and corn. Served in a steam-sealed bag, you may choose the perfect seasoning and spice level. Options like garlic butter and Cajun spice allow diners to customize their meal with flavorful options.
Another crowd favorite is the fried catfish basket, known for its golden brown crust and flaky interior, paired with perfectly seasoned fries or hushpuppies. Speaking of fried seafood, you may also like the tilapia, shrimp, and oysters.
If you're not a fan of fish, try the fried chicken tenders or chicken wing baskets. All baskets come with regular, Cajun, or sweet potato fries.
The shrimp po'boy offers a hearty and tangy sandwich for those looking for variety. It features crispy fried shrimp, fresh toppings, and a zesty sauce. A soft baguette cradles the food and will satisfy your hunger from a day at the Purdy Butterfly House.
When you're ready to quench your thirst, the beer, wine, and cocktails will do the job. The 88 Special cocktail offers a refreshing blend of citrus and liquor-based flavors. Another favorite is the Cajun Mary, a twist on the classic Bloody Mary. Spiced with Cajun seasoning, it delivers a kick that pairs with your boil.
